web前端个人主页模板-web主页模板
发布时间:2023-02-12 16:20 浏览次数:次 作者:佚名
1、为什么需要使用模板引擎?
关于为什么要用模板引擎,按照我常跟同学说的:不要重复造轮子..
简单来说,模板最本质的作用就是“化静态为动态”。 凡是对这方面有利的,都是有利的,凡是不利的,都是不利的。
为了很好地达到“变静为动”的目的,有几点:
1.可维护性(方便以后改);
2、可扩展性(方便增加功能,增加需求);
3、提高开发效率(程序逻辑组织更好,调试方便);
4、看着舒服(不容易写错);
从以上四点来看,前端模板引擎的优势不是一两个。
其实最重要的一点是:视图(包括显示渲染逻辑)和程序逻辑的分离,分离的好处太多了,比如后期维护和修改代码,添加代码,调试代码,应用开发模式(MVC、MVVM)就方便多了。
2. 选择Handlebars的理由
1.全球最流行的模板引擎
Handlebars是世界上使用最多的模板引擎,因此当之无愧的是世界上最流行的模板引擎。
许多前端框架中都引入了 Handlebars。 比如在MUI、AmazeUI等框架中web前端个人主页模板web前端个人主页模板,推荐使用Handlebars。
以AmazeUI为例,AmazeUI的文档提供了它专门针对Web组件的Handlebars编译模板
2.语法简单
Handlebars 的基本语法非常简单,只需要用{{value}} 包裹数据,Handlebars 会自动匹配响应的值和对象。 下面是最简单的模板:
3. Handlebars使用介绍
1. 下载车把
通过Handlebars官网下载:
通过 npm 下载:npm install --save handlebars
通过 bower 下载:bower install --save handlebars
通过 Github 下载:
通过 CDN 导入:
2.介绍车把
经过